Senate Confirms Bello, Part-time Chairman of AMCON, 5 Others Non-Executive Directors

Also confirmed were five other nominees for appointment as Non -Executive Directors of AMCON

The Senate on Wednesday confirmed the nomination of Dr Bala Bello, representing North-East as part-time Chairman of the Asset Management Corporation of Nigeria (AMCON).

Also confirmed were five other nominees for appointment as Non -Executive Directors of AMCON.

Their confirmation followed presentation and adoption of report of Committee on Banking, Insurance and other Financial Institutions at plenary.

The News Agency of Nigeria (NAN), reports that the nominees confirmed as Non -Executive Directors include Yusuf Sule, representing North- Central, Mr Adeyemo Stephen, representing South-West, and Mr Yahaya Ibrahim representing North-West.

Others are Mr Odion Iyare, representing the South-South, and Mrs Emily Osuji, representing South-East.

Earlier while presenting the report of the committee for consideration, Sen. Osita Izunaso (APC-Imo), on behalf of the committee Chairman said the committee recommends the senate to confirm their appointment.

Izunaso said this followed a robust engagement with the nominees and being satisfied with their experiences performances and academic qualifications.

He added that there was no petition against the nominees, having been cleared by the security agencies, the Police and the Department of State Services (DSS).

President of the Senate, Godswill Akpabio after the confirmation thanked the committee members for the screening of the nominees.

He expressed hope that the new managers of AMCON wound bring a new vigour in the discharge of their duties. (NAN)
